The US State Department said that Taiwan President Lai Ching-te currently has no plans for overseas visits, so they will not comment on hypothetical situations.
The US stated that the practice of Taiwan senior officials, including the president, transiting through the US has always been in line with US policy.
The US also said they still adhere to the 'One China' policy and hope for peace and stability in the Taiwan Strait region.
Taiwan's Ministry of Foreign Affairs also said that President Lai Ching-te currently has no overseas travel plans and there is no situation where the US has denied his transit.
The spokesperson for Taiwan's Presidential Office also said that because of a typhoon disaster in southern Taiwan and tariff negotiations with the US, President Lai currently has no travel plans.
If there are travel plans in the future, they will inform everyone in a timely manner.
Recently, there have been reports that the President of Paraguay is preparing to receive Lai Ching-te, but Taiwan has not officially announced any visit plans for Lai.
